About Columbia Toddler Rugged Ridge Sherpa Full Zip

A sherpa lining adds bonus comfort to this insulated jacket, making it an outdoor essential everyone can love. It’s built to hold warmth, while the water-resistant shell helps guard against light rain and snow. Made with a cozy sherpa lining, a 100g insulation, a soft chin guard, zippered hand pockets, binding at cuffs, an elastic hem, plus a touch of reflective detail — this is his three season go-to coat. Columbia offers this boy’s jacket in multiple colors and sizes. Regular Fit. To ensure the size you choose is right, utilize our sizing chart and the following measurement instructions: For the sleeves, start at the center back of your neck and measure across the shoulder and down to the sleeve. If you come up with a partial number, round up to the next even number. For the chest, measure at the fullest part of the chest, under the armpits, and over the shoulder blades, keeping the tape measure firm and level.
